Render-Blocking Resources to zasoby, które muszą zostać załadowane przez przeglądarkę przed renderowaniem zawartości strony internetowej. W kontekście optymalizacji stron, te zasoby mogą znacząco wpływać na czas ładowania strony, co ma bezpośrednie przełożenie na wrażenia użytkownika oraz pozycję strony w wynikach wyszukiwania Google. Render-Blocking Resources to głównie pliki CSS, JavaScript czy czcionki, które muszą zostać pobrane i przetworzone przed tym, jak przeglądarka wyświetli stronę. Jeśli te zasoby są zbyt duże lub ich ładowanie nie jest zoptymalizowane, może to prowadzić do spowolnienia ładowania strony, co negatywnie wpływa na jej ranking w wyszukiwarkach internetowych. W szczególności Google, który przykłada dużą wagę do szybkości ładowania stron, może obniżyć pozycję strony, która ma zbyt wiele zasobów blokujących renderowanie.
Google szczególnie zwraca uwagę na to, jak szybko strona staje się interaktywna dla użytkownika. Długie czasy ładowania, spowodowane przez render-blockingowe zasoby, mogą prowadzić do tego, że strona stanie się mniej atrakcyjna zarówno dla użytkowników, jak i dla algorytmów Google. Kiedy strona ładuje się zbyt długo, użytkownicy mogą ją porzucić, co z kolei powoduje wyższy współczynnik odrzuceń (bounce rate). Jest to sygnał dla Google, że strona nie spełnia oczekiwań użytkowników, co w dłuższym czasie może skutkować pogorszeniem jej pozycji w wynikach wyszukiwania. Z perspektywy SEO, optymalizacja render-blockingowych zasobów jest kluczowa, ponieważ wpływa na to, jak szybko przeglądarka jest w stanie wyświetlić użytkownikowi pożądane treści, a także na to, jak Google ocenia jakość witryny.
Aby poprawić wpływ Render-Blocking Resources na pozycje w Google, należy zastosować różne techniki optymalizacji. Jednym z najskuteczniejszych rozwiązań jest asynchroniczne ładowanie skryptów JavaScript oraz CSS. Dzięki tej metodzie przeglądarka może zacząć renderować stronę, zanim te zasoby zostaną w pełni załadowane. Innym podejściem jest opóźnione ładowanie zasobów, co pozwala na ich załadowanie dopiero po tym, jak użytkownik wejdzie w interakcję ze stroną. Optymalizacja tych procesów zmniejsza czas oczekiwania na załadowanie strony, co poprawia jej wydajność i sprawia, że staje się bardziej przyjazna dla użytkowników, a tym samym poprawia jej wyniki w Google. Z perspektywy SEO istotne jest także usuwanie niepotrzebnych zasobów lub ich łączenie, aby zmniejszyć liczbę plików, które blokują renderowanie, co prowadzi do szybszego ładowania strony.
Render-Blocking Resources mają również wpływ na wskaźniki Core Web Vitals, które są kluczowe w ocenie jakości strony przez Google. Core Web Vitals to zestaw wskaźników mierzących wydajność strony, takich jak Largest Contentful Paint (LCP), First Input Delay (FID) oraz Cumulative Layout Shift (CLS). Zbyt długie czasy ładowania spowodowane przez blokujące zasoby mogą prowadzić do negatywnego wpływu na te wskaźniki, co w konsekwencji obniży ocenę strony przez Google. LCP, który mierzy czas ładowania największego elementu na stronie, może zostać wydłużony, jeśli strona musi czekać na załadowanie render-blockingowych zasobów. FID, który mierzy czas reakcji na pierwszą interakcję użytkownika, również może być opóźniony, jeśli zasoby blokujące renderowanie są zbyt obciążające. Zatem optymalizacja tych zasobów nie tylko poprawia szybkość ładowania strony, ale także pozytywnie wpływa na wskaźniki wydajności, które Google bierze pod uwagę podczas oceniania stron.
W kontekście pozycjonowania w Google, istotne jest, aby pamiętać, że mobilność strony również wpływa na znaczenie render-blockingowych zasobów. Użytkownicy mobilni oczekują, że strony będą ładować się szybko, a jeśli render-blockingowe zasoby są niewłaściwie zoptymalizowane, czas ładowania strony na urządzeniach mobilnych może być znacznie dłuższy. Google zdaje sobie sprawę z tego, jak ważne jest, aby strony były dostosowane do urządzeń mobilnych, dlatego strony, które blokują renderowanie w wersji mobilnej, mogą być obniżone w wynikach wyszukiwania na tych urządzeniach. Optymalizacja mobilnych zasobów, w tym eliminacja render-blockingowych elementów, jest zatem kluczowa, aby poprawić pozycję strony w Google, zarówno na komputerach stacjonarnych, jak i na urządzeniach mobilnych.